Solution Overview

Problem

Existing packet-based communication systems are limited in accessibility, particularly requiring technical competence for installation on personal computers and lacking integration with familiar household media appliances, such as televisions, which can interfere with viewing activities.

Innovation Solution

A media appliance with an embedded processing apparatus that executes a communication client application, allowing users to participate in bidirectional communication sessions by monitoring viewing activities and joining sessions based on predefined trigger conditions, such as the end of a television program, enabling seamless integration with television usage.

AI summary

A media appliance comprising: video apparatus for outputting signals to a screen; a network interface for accessing a packet-based network; a memory storing a communication client application; and processing apparatus arranged to execute the communication client application. The client application is configured to allow a local user of the media appliance to participate in bidirectional communication sessions with other remote users via the network interface and packet-based network. The client application is further configured so as: to receive an invitation signal from a remote user terminal over the packet-based network, the received invitation signal comprising a trigger condition specifying a future event for triggering participation of the media appliance in a proposed one of said communication sessions with said remote user terminal; to monitor the received trigger condition at said media appliance; and to join the proposed session in dependence on an occurrence of said event.
